Abstract
The utility model discloses a kind of medical air-permeable degradable water prick nonwoven cloth, including top layer and nexine, the top layer and nexine are complex as a whole by spun lacing;Wherein, the top layer is the blended layer of acid fiber by polylactic and bamboo-carbon fibre;The nexine is the blended layer of mulberry silk, acid fiber by polylactic and chitin fiber.A kind of medical air-permeable degradable water prick nonwoven cloth of the utility model, it passes through the reasonable employment and spun lacing pore-forming effect of various functions fiber, on the one hand assign spunlace non-woven cloth excellent broad spectrum antibacterial performance, on the other hand assign spunlace non-woven cloth excellent degradability, permeability and soft pro-skin effect, there is good healing effect to wound, there are wide market prospects on curable product.

Embodiment 1
A kind of medical air-permeable degradable water prick nonwoven cloth, including top layer 1 and nexine 2, wherein, top layer 1 is acid fiber by polylactic
With bamboo-carbon fibre with 6:The blended layer that 4 mass ratio is formed;Nexine 2 is mulberry silk, acid fiber by polylactic and chitin fiber with 4:
2:The blended layer that 2 mass ratio is formed.The top layer 1 and nexine 2 are complex as a whole by spun lacing, and are formed at spun lacing ventilative
Hole 3, the air-vent 3 is more than its diameter at nexine in the diameter of surface layer, and the air-vent partly penetrates nexine.The air-vent
Structure not only can effectively lift the permeability of non-woven fabrics, moreover it is possible to effectively prevent outside bacterial invasion to wound.
Embodiment 2
A kind of medical air-permeable degradable water prick nonwoven cloth, including top layer 1 and nexine 2, wherein, top layer 1 is acid fiber by polylactic
With bamboo-carbon fibre with 7.5:The blended layer that 3.5 mass ratio is formed;Nexine 2 is mulberry silk, acid fiber by polylactic and chitin fiber
With 6:3:The blended layer that 1 mass ratio is formed.The top layer 1 and nexine 2 are complex as a whole by spun lacing.
Above-mentioned spunlace non-woven cloth contains biodegradable PLA, chitin fiber, has the bamboo of anti-ultraviolet property
Carbon fibe and chitin fiber, there is the mulberry silk fiber of pro-skin softness, it is excellent so as to assign medical spunlace non-woven cloth
Anti-microbial property, degradability, permeability and soft pro-skin effect, have good healing effect to wound, after tested, its is right
The bacteriostasis rate of staphylococcus aureus reaches more than 92%, reaches more than 99% to the antibiotic rate of Candida albicans, resists with wide spectrum
Bacterium performance.
